INTRODUCTION
First Hawaiian Bank is currently seeking a highly engaging, customer-focused, goals-driven Personal Banker to join our Lihue Branch team in Kauai.
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ES
In this role, you will primarily consult with portfolio clients via needs based, financial planning conversations. You will act as the customer’s trusted advisor by addressing clients’ financial needs and help them achieve their goals by leveraging bank products and services, and experts from Wealth Management, Private Banking, Business Banking, Mortgage Banking, and others. As a primary performance measurement, you will be responsible for retention and growth of assigned Personal Banker portfolio. As a valuable team member of the branch, you will support other operational duties as needed.
COMPENSATION
Starting pay is $48,000 - $52,000/yr, commensurate with experience; plus sales incentives.
WORK SCHEDULE
Monday – Friday 8:00AM – 4:30PM (hours may vary); Saturday on a rotation basis 8:30AM - 1:30PM (hours may vary)
BASIC QUALIFICATIONS
The ideal candidate will have:
- Prior frontline banking or equivalent experience.
- Prior relationship cultivating experience.
- Bachelor’s Degree and/or related experience; combined with
- 1-2 years’ experience in Financial Services, or Retail/Business Banking; or
- Equivalent work experience with basic understanding of: accounting and finance, financial statements, and cash flow.
- Prior branch operations knowledge or experience preferred.
- Completion of various FHB training in retail lending, deposit products, general branch operations required within 6-12 months from hire.
- FHB NMLS Certification within 6-12 months from hire.
- Must be registered as a Mortgage Loan Originator (MLO) through the Nationwide Mortgage Licensing System & Registry (NMLS) within 6-12 months of hire, upon successful FHB certification process.
- State of Hawaii Life & Health License.

Confirm E-Verify enrollment before accepting
STEM OPT's 24-month extension requires your employer to be enrolled in E-Verify. Before signing any offer, verify First Hawaiian Bank's active E-Verify participation directly with HR, since enrollment status can change and affects your long-term authorization timeline.

Negotiate your OPT start date strategically
USCIS allows you to request your OPT start date up to 90 days before your program end date. Align your requested start date with First Hawaiian Bank's onboarding cycle to avoid gaps between graduation, EAD validity, and your first day of employment.
Research prevailing wages before salary discussions
Use the OFLC Wage Search to look up wage levels for your specific role and location in Hawaii. Banking roles carry defined wage tiers, and knowing the Level I through Level IV ranges helps you assess whether an offer reflects realistic H-1B sponsorship viability down the line.

Does First Hawaiian Bank sponsor OPT visas?
First Hawaiian Bank doesn't sponsor OPT directly, USCIS grants OPT work authorization to F-1 students, not employers. What First Hawaiian Bank does is hire students who already hold a valid OPT EAD. For STEM OPT extensions, you'll need to confirm the bank is enrolled in E-Verify, which enables the 24-month extension period.

What is the typical timeline for OPT employment at First Hawaiian Bank?
Your OPT EAD must be approved by USCIS before you start work, standard processing runs several months, so apply early through your DSO. STEM OPT extensions add 24 months, but require a formal training plan signed by both you and First Hawaiian Bank. Build your H-1B sponsorship conversation into your first performance review cycle.
